Understanding the Essence of Thought Mapping
Thought mapping, at its core, is a technique for visually representing information in a hierarchical and interconnected manner. It draws inspiration from the way the human brain naturally processes information, utilizing a central topic or concept as the starting point, from which branches of related ideas radiate outwards. This structure allows for a holistic view of a subject, revealing connections and relationships that might otherwise remain hidden.

Q: What are some examples of popular thought mapping applications?
A: Some popular thought mapping applications include:
- MindManager: A robust and feature-rich application with advanced functionality for complex projects.
- XMind: A versatile and user-friendly application offering a wide range of templates and themes.
- FreeMind: A free and open-source application, ideal for basic thought mapping needs.
- MindNode: A minimalist and intuitive application designed for macOS and iOS.
- Lucidchart: A versatile diagramming tool that also offers robust thought mapping capabilities.

Tips for Effective Thought Mapping
1. Define a Clear Objective: Begin by clearly defining the purpose of the thought map. This provides a focal point for the brainstorming process.
2. Start with the Central Topic: Place the main idea or topic at the center of the map. This serves as the foundation for all subsequent branches.
3. Use Concise and Descriptive Keywords: Each branch should represent a key idea or concept related to the central topic. Keep the wording concise and descriptive.
4. Visualize Relationships with Branches: Connect related ideas with branches, creating a hierarchical structure that reflects the relationship between concepts.
5. Use Color and Visual Cues: Employ different colors and visual cues to highlight important ideas, categorize information, and enhance the map’s visual appeal.
6. Regularly Review and Refine: As new ideas emerge or existing ones are refined, update the thought map accordingly. This ensures that the map remains relevant and reflects the current state of knowledge.
7. Experiment with Different Styles: Explore various thought mapping styles and techniques to find what works best for you or your team.
